The Australia Silver Iodide Market was estimated at USD 102 Million in 2025 and is projected to reach USD 120 Million by 2032, growing at a CAGR of 2.3% from 2026 to 2032. This growth trajectory is primarily driven by the increasing implementation of weather modification technologies, especially in agricultural sectors, and ongoing research initiatives aimed at enhancing cloud seeding efficacy. Furthermore, while the traditional photography sector may be contracting, niche applications continue to sustain demand for silver iodide.

The primary force currently shaping the Australia Silver Iodide Market is the rising focus on weather modification, particularly through cloud seeding projects aimed at addressing water scarcity and agricultural sustainability. This demand is further augmented by the growing body of research in atmospheric science that seeks to optimize these technologies.
Simultaneously, the market is experiencing pressure from the declining relevance of silver iodide in conventional photography, as digital alternatives gain prominence. Nevertheless, its unique properties ensure that silver iodide maintains a foothold in specialized applications, which adds an element of stability to the market.
Despite the potential for growth, the Australia Silver Iodide Market is constrained by its niche application scope, which limits overall market size. Funding for research into alternative applications is often inconsistent, hindering innovation. Additionally, market expansion faces challenges in creating awareness about silver iodide's unique properties, essential for attracting new customers and industries beyond its traditional uses.
